About this Cook
I'm a twenty four year old wife, new mommy and business owner. I love having all of my family over and cooking for them, I just wish I had a bigger house! I love cooking for my husband especially because he will eat anything I put in front of him and he never says anything bad, even if it's not quite what it should be. I like experimenting with food because that's how you learn.
My favorite things to cook
Anything that's not too labor intensive, because it's kinda hard to get even mac-n-cheese on the table when you have a baby!
My favorite family cooking traditions
My Grandma is a 90 year old Italian lady and I love to watch her make cinnamon rolls. She won't write down a recipe for any of her food because it's all in her head and she never makes it the same way twice! It's all about what feels, looks and tastes right. That's how you know your a good cook, hopefully someday I'll be as good as she is!
My cooking triumphs
Making enough food for a baby shower while staying on a budget and making it taste good! My next feat will be my son's 1st Birthday party!
My cooking tragedies
Cookies. . . I don't know what I'm doing wrong, but they always come out like pancakes! Which is funny because my Grandma's cookies are always perfect! I'm going to blame in on the oven. . . :)
